It is the unending efforts of the Delhi State Industrial Development Corporation (DSIDC) that almost all the industries are prospering in Delhi and taking a contour of reality. DSIDC is working with the following main objectives:
- Giving a market opportunities to small scale industries in Delhi
- Land acquiring and its rightful use in the growth and development of these industries
- Linking small scale and large scale industries for better growth and economy.
- To allow all the industries to grow equally.
- To manage the ownership and the uniform distribution of raw material in various Delhi industrial sectors.
